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ra unveiled: 6.9-inch with Snapdragon 8 Elite

Samsung has officially unveiled the Galaxy S25 Ultra, marking a significant milestone in the evolution of its flagship series. This latest iteration not only boasts impressive technological advancements but also refines its design to offer a more user-friendly experience. Here’s a detailed overview of what the Galaxy S25 Ultra brings to the table:

Contents
Display and DesignPerformance and AI FeaturesCamera UpgradesBattery and ChargingAdditional Features
Galaxy S25 Ultra

Display and Design

The Galaxy S25 Ultra features a 6.9-inch Dynamic AMOLED 2X display with a QHD+ resolution of 3120 x 1440 pixels. The display supports an adaptive 120Hz refresh rate, ensuring smooth scrolling and fluid animations. This year, Samsung has opted for a flat panel design, moving away from the curved edges of previous models. The phone measures 162.8mm x 77.6mm x 8.2mm and weighs 218g, making it slightly lighter and more comfortable to hold than its predecessor. The design has been refined with rounded corners, enhancing its fit in the hand. The phone is built with a titanium frame and features Corning Gorilla Armor 2 for enhanced display protection, along with Gorilla Glass Victus 2 on the back.

Performance and AI Features

At the heart of the Galaxy S25 Ultra is the Qualcomm Snapdragon 8 Elite processor, a custom chip developed in collaboration with Qualcomm to enhance on-device AI capabilities. This processor delivers a 45% performance boost and 44% power efficiency compared to its predecessor, ensuring smoother gaming and more efficient AI operations. The AI engine is powered by the Hexagon NPU, offering up to 45% AI task handling improvement and 45% better performance per watt. The phone also integrates advanced AI features, such as real-time semantic segmentation for photo and video frames, enhancing image quality by adjusting skin and sky tones in real-time.

Camera Upgrades

The Galaxy S25 Ultra boasts significant camera improvements, particularly with the introduction of a 50MP ultra-wide camera, replacing the previous 12MP sensor. This upgrade supports a high-resolution macro mode and enhances overall image quality. The phone retains the 200MP primary sensor with optical stabilization, 50MP periscope module with 5x optical zoom, and a 10MP telephoto lens with 3x optical zoom. Additionally, Samsung has introduced advanced AI-driven camera features, including real-time semantic segmentation and improved video recording capabilities, such as 8K video at up to 60fps.

Battery and Charging

The Galaxy S25 Ultra is equipped with a 5,000 mAh battery, promising extended usage times, including up to 30 hours of video playback. Samsung has also implemented 45W fast wired charging, wireless charging, and reverse wireless charging for convenience. The phone supports Qi2 compatibility, enhancing wireless charging efficiency.

Additional Features

  • Storage and RAM: The S25 Ultra comes with 12GB of RAM and storage options ranging from 256GB to 1TB.
  • S Pen: While the S Pen no longer supports Bluetooth LE, it remains a valuable tool for productivity and creativity.
  • Software: Runs on One UI 7 based on Android 15, offering extensive customization options and advanced AI features.
  • Colors: The S25 Ultra is available in several colors, including Titan Black, Titan Gray, Titan Silverblue, and Titan Whitesilver. These colors are part of Samsung’s titanium color palette, offering a sleek and premium look.

The Samsung Galaxy S25 Ultra represents a significant leap forward in both technology and design. With its powerful processor, enhanced AI capabilities, and improved camera system, it is poised to be a leading flagship device in the market. The refined design and robust build quality further solidify its position as a premium smartphone offering. Whether you’re a tech enthusiast or a casual user, the Galaxy S25 Ultra offers something for everyone, making it a compelling choice for those looking to upgrade their mobile experience.
